Detailsinfo

A vulnerability classified as critical has been found in Apache Traffic Server up to 9.1.2. This affects some unknown processing of the component Header Parser. The manipulation with an unknown input leads to a request smuggling vulnerability. CWE is classifying the issue as CWE-444. The product acts as an intermediary HTTP agent (such as a proxy or firewall) in the data flow between two entities such as a client and server, but it does not interpret malformed HTTP requests or responses in ways that are consistent with how the messages will be processed by those entities that are at the ultimate destination. This is going to have an impact on confidentiality, integrity, and availability. The summary by CVE is:

Improper Input Validation vulnerability in header parsing of Apache Traffic Server allows an attacker to request secure resources. This issue affects Apache Traffic Server 8.0.0 to 9.1.2.

The weakness was disclosed 08/10/2022. The advisory is shared at lists.apache.org. This vulnerability is uniquely identified as CVE-2021-37150 since 07/21/2021. Neither technical details nor an exploit are publicly available. The price for an exploit might be around USD $5k-$25k at the moment (estimation calculated on 09/08/2025).

There is no information about possible countermeasures known. It may be suggested to replace the affected object with an alternative product.
